IPP Akuo will soon start building a 2. 75-hour BESS project in Borba, Portugal, integrated into its 181MW Santas solar PV plant. The SantasBAT battery energy storage system (BESS) project is scheduled for completion in Q2 2027.

The project will deploy 20 sets of Jinko ESS G2 5MWh liquid-cooled energy storage systems (configured for four-hour long-duration storage), distributed across 20 distinct project sites throughout Greece. Deliveries are scheduled to commence in mid-November 2025.
